Upper Mustang is a remote place untouched by any kind of modernization and it is regarded as the forbidden kingdom this part of the country is beyond any control and influence of the administrative center of the nation. If you love adventure and want to see the centuries-back lifestyle now in the present time then Upper Mustang Trek is a suitable journey for you and it is a less traveled part of Nepal. Permits to trek in Upper Mustang are quite expensive and permits are issued only to agency-organized groups. It offers a spectacular trekking experience in the remote trans-Himalayan mountain region of Nepal. As the region is dry and barren, it is too windy normally in the afternoon, and the trek in this region is beyond moderate. In many ways, a trek into Upper Mustang is similar to trekking in Tibet, as geographically it is a part of the Tibetan plateau. The region is isolated from the outside world and has contributed to a highly preserved Tibetan culture and nature. The most convenient way to get to Upper Mustang is to fly from Pokhara to Jomsom and start the trek from there.

Upper mustang is border with Tibet, so the geographical structure is very similar to Tibet. Every year thousands of tourist come to visit this unique himalayan landscape.More than that it has various features as unique landscape, traditional culture customs, Ancient buddhist monuments,historical monasteries and human habitat caves.
In Nepal, there are four different seasons such as Spring, Summer, Autumn and winter. Spring and Autumn are most popular for trekking in Nepal.But the best season of your travel might be differ as per your purpose and your suitable time for travelling in Nepal. But as Upper mustang is land of high alpine desert,so monsoon is also the best season to travel to upper mustang.
Upper Mustang is restricted area, So the permit is comparatively expensive than in other regions.
1) ACAP permit
2) Restricted area permit
a. Lomanthang Rural Municipality (All areas of ward no. 1 to 5)
b.Lo-Ghekar Damodarkunda Rural Municipality (All areas of ward no. 1 to 5)
c.Baragung Muktichetra Rural Municipality (All areas of ward no. 3 and Satang Village of ward no.5)
USD 500 per person (for the first 10 days)
USD 50 per person /Day (beyond 10 days)

There are regular flights between Jomsom and Pokhara, It is just 20 minutes flight, they follow the route via Kaligandaki valley. Jomsom is the very windy place so only morning time is good for flight.
After your arrival in Kathmandu airport, we recommand to buy One ncell sim card. In western region, ncell works until Jomsom and khagbeni. Above that there is good internet facility in every lodges.
Spring season starts from March, but until third week of march tempreture will still be cold even in day time. But actually tempreture depends on weather, if weatheris mild tempreture ranges from 10-15 Degree Centigrate.If the weather is clear, days will be warm.After the April it will be warm with sunny weather. Especially in Morning and Evening time will be little cold.
Autumn season starts from September, September will still be warm even the weather is not good. From october normally in morning and everning will be cold.
You can pay by oriegn currency as well, but the exchange rate will not be same as Kathmandu, so we recommand you to exchage the money in kathmandu and take a nepalese Rupees. Only some place in Mustang there is credit card payment facility.

(4)Best time to Travel
Spring ( Mar-May)and Autumn ( Sep- Nov) are known as best months to trek in Nepal becuase of the stable clear dry skies which permits to enjoy the spectacular mountain views but mostly lodges, hotels and trails are busy and crowded. Spring season is pleasant and suitable with warm tempreture for trekking and climbing the big mountains as well. At this time in every mountain there will be groups to climbing and conquering the summits. At the same time in Upper Mustang , In third month of Tibetan calender, around In May, there will be famous festival Tiji(Tenche),which includes Cham ( Monks Dances), Burning the effigy of Damons made by barley grain and butter.
Untill end of october, the tempreture will be mild cold. Weather will be stable with clear blue sky, dry at the same time you will get the chance to experience the many hidus festivals like dashain and Tihar. In spring the rhododendron forest covering the whole area in Annapurna basecamp and Gorepani area.But Upper Mustang is the place of desert , looks always dry.Winter and summer are also good if you would prefer less crowdy, and ready to face the some challanges like snow, cold, and rain.Even in winter weather will always be clear but the these three months are coldest month of the year and sometimes snow falls. In Summer, It is very good to do trekking, tempreture will be warm, those who are keen to botanist, summer is the best but the due to unstable weather the views of mountains are very rare.

(6)Travel Insurance
It is compulsory to buy the proper travel insurance policy with genuine insurance company, it should cover the emergency helicopter evacuation as well as medical treatment incase of severe injury or sickness and Policy should include coverage at the altitudes up to 5500 Mtr.
(7)Bag pack and duffel bag
Our duffel bag should be maximum 15kg including hand bag. Only the neccesary things should be packed and the stuffs which are not neccesary on trek will be stored in hotel in Kathmandu.One porter will carry max 30 Kg,among two clients one porter will be provided.

(10)Sanitation
In mostly places toilet are common and need to use the same toilet using by everyone else. Mostly place there may not be available of hand washing water, so highly recommend to take hand sanitizer by yourself and most importantly toilet papers or wet tissue paper should always be in your day bag.

(13) Budgeting
Budgeting depends upon many factors specially in Kathmandu where there are too many choices.Hotels in Kathmandu include in trip cost on basis of BB plan. So average expenses per day in Kathmandu will be Rs 2000 for lunch and Dinner, if you prefer some other activities as drinks, to do massage, or to go in bar/pub Rs 5000 ( equivalent to USD 50 ) is enough. On the trek, all the meals and hot drinks will be provided by company, Extra expeses as Hot shower, battery charging, wifi, boiled water for bottle, extra snacks bars, Soft drinks and hard drinks should borne by oneself,In average Rs 2000(eqivalent to 20 USD) is enough on the trek. Finally few tipping is highly recomended and compulsory in the last day to your guide and porter as per your budgeting.
